Select the frame for the first HTTP request to web.mta[.
How to Use Wireshark - Network Monitor Tutorial | DNSstuff If youre trying to inspect something specific, such as the traffic a program sends when phoning home, it helps to close down all other applications using the network so you can narrow down the traffic. FreeRADIUS: LDAP Authentication and Authorization, FreeRADIUS: Integrate with Active Directory. Select the second frame, which is the HTTP request to www.google[. The column configuration section in the "preferences" file is found under "gui.column.format". https://researchcenter.paloaltonetworks.com/2018/08/unit42-customizing-wireshark-changing-column-display/. The "Capture/Interfaces" dialog provides a good overview about all available interfaces to capture from. 6) To use the filter, click on the little bookmark again, you will see your filter in the menu like below. Sorted by: 0. They can be customized regarding applications, protocols, network performance or security parameters. In my day-to-day work, I require the following columns in my Wireshark display: How can we reach this state? ]207 as shown in Figure 4. Tags: pcap, Wireshark, Wireshark Tutorial, This post is also available in: Learn more about Stack Overflow the company, and our products. These include size and timing information about the capture file, along with dozens of charts and graphs ranging in topic from packet conversation breakdowns to load distribution of HTTP requests. After downloading the executable, just click on it to install Wireshark. To stop capturing, press Ctrl+E. 1 Launch Wireshark, select an NIC to work with. Other useful metrics are available through the Statistics drop-down menu. Summary You need to scroll to the right to see the IP address of the Google server in the DNS response, but you can see it in the next frame. Figure 5: Correlating hostname with IP and MAC address using NBNS traffic. Wireshark supports dozens of capture/trace file formats, including CAP and ERF. The following categories and items have been included in the cheat sheet: Sets interface to capture all packets on a network segment to which it is associated to, setup the Wireless interface to capture all traffic it can receive (Unix/Linux only), ether, fddi, ip, arp, rarp, decnet, lat, sca, moprc, mopdl, tcp and udp, Either all or one of the condition should match, exclusive alternation Only one of the two conditions should match not both, Default columns in a packet capture output, Frame number from the beginning of the packet capture, Source address, commonly an IPv4, IPv6 or Ethernet address, Protocol used in the Ethernet frame, IP packet, or TCP segment. Customizing Wireshark Changing Your Column Display, Using Wireshark: Display Filter Expressions, Host information from NetBIOS Name Service (NBNS) traffic, Device models and operating systems from HTTP traffic, Windows user account from Kerberos traffic.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. You could also directly edit the Wireshark "preferences" file found in the Wireshark personal configuration folder. Unless you're an advanced user, download the stable version. Integrated decryption tools display the encrypted packets for several common protocols, including WEP and WPA/WPA2. To create a new profile, click on the + button and give it a name, then click OK to save it. When a packet is selected in the top pane, you may notice one or more symbols appear in the No. Staging Ground Beta 1 Recap, and Reviewers needed for Beta 2. To begin capturing packets with Wireshark: Select one or more of networks, go to the menu bar, then select Capture. Displayed to the right of each is an EKG-style line graph that represents live traffic on that network. Comments have closed for this article due to its age. Filter in Wireshark for TLS's Server Name Indication field, How Intuit democratizes AI development across teams through reusability. Is the God of a monotheism necessarily omnipotent?
In order to analyze TCP, you first need to launch Wireshark and follow the steps given below: From the menu bar, select capture -> options -> interfaces. It won't see traffic on a remote part of the network that isn't passed through the switch being monitored. Recovering from a blunder I made while emailing a professor, The difference between the phonemes /p/ and /b/ in Japanese, Short story taking place on a toroidal planet or moon involving flying. What makes Wireshark so useful? A pcap for this tutorial is available here.
Column format - Ask Wireshark You can switch on between the profiles by click on the active profile in the status bar. NetBox is now available as a managed cloud solution! Wireshark captures each packet sent to or from your system. After that, I also remove Protocol and Length columns. Figure 14: UTC date and time as seen in updated Wireshark column display. The same type of traffic from Android devices can reveal the brand name and model of the device. Click New, and define the column's title. Should I be in "monitor" mode for that? Under that is "Server Name Indication extension" which contains several Server Name value types when expanded. Run netstat again.
Wireshark Display Filter Reference: Domain Name System We can add any number of columns, sort them and so on. Pick the right network interface for capturing packet data.
Adding Https Server Names to The Column Display in Wireshark You can also click other protocols in the Follow menu to see the full conversations for other protocols, if applicable. He is also A+ certified. Use tshark from the command line, specificying that you only want the server name field, e.g. Does Counterspell prevent from any further spells being cast on a given turn? For User-Agent lines, Windows NT strings represent the following versions of Microsoft Windows as shown below: With HTTP-based web browsing traffic from a Windows host, you can determine the operating system and browser. PS: I'm using Wireshark 3.2.3. Click on the Folder tab. This tool is used by IT professionals to investigate a wide range of network issues. Option 1: Add several custom columns at a time by editing the "preferences" file. In this article we will learn how to use Wireshark network protocol analyzer display filter. Get the Latest Tech News Delivered Every Day. Adding Columns To select multiple networks, hold the Shift key as you make your selection. Wireshark is probably my favorite networking tool. In the frame details window, expand the line titled "Hypertext Transfer Protocol" by left clicking on the arrow that looks like a greater than sign to make it point down. You can also create filters from here just right-click one of the details and use the Apply as Filter submenu to create a filter based on it. Figure 3: Before and after shots of the column header menu when removing columns. Below that expand another line titled "Handshake Protocol: Client Hello.". For more information on Wiresharks display filtering language, read theBuilding display filter expressionspage in the official Wireshark documentation. There are other ways to initiate packet capturing. It's worth noting that on the host router (R2 below), you will see a message telling you that you have been allocated an IP address via DHCP, and you can issue the show ip interface brief command to see that the method column is set to DHCP: R2#conf t. Enter configuration commands, one per line. 2) A window pops out like below. Check that you have the "Resolve network (IP) addresses" preference enabled under the "Name Resolution" section. Go to the frame details section and expand the line for Bootstrap Protocol (Request) as shown in Figure 2. ip.addr >= 10.10.50.1 and ip.addr <= 10.10.50.100, ip.addr == 10.10.50.1 and ip.addr == 10.10.50.100, ip.addr == 10.10.50.1/24 and ip.addr == 10.10.51.1/24, tcp.flags.syn == 1 and tcp.flags.ack == 0, Uses the same packet capturing options as the previous session, or uses defaults if no options were set, Opens "File open" dialog box to load a capture for viewing, Auto scroll packet list during live capture, Zoom into the packet data (increase the font size), Zoom out of the packet data (decrease the font size), Resize columns, so the content fits to the width. You will see a list of available interfaces and the capture filter field towards the bottom of the screen. When a host is infected or otherwise compromised, security professionals need to quickly review packet captures (pcaps) of suspicious network traffic to identify affected hosts and users. Lets create two buttons one of which will filter all response dns packets (dns server answers) while the other will show response time higher than a specific value (dns.time > 0.5 second). Label: Dns Responses Whether you want to build your own home theater or just learn more about TVs, displays, projectors, and more, we've got you covered. Do you have any ideas of customizing column content? The best answers are voted up and rise to the top, Not the answer you're looking for? Stack Exchange network consists of 181 Q&A communities including Stack Overflow, the largest, most trusted online community for developers to learn, share their knowledge, and build their careers. 3) Then click Export button to save the profile in a zip file. As soon as you click the interfaces name, youll see the packets start to appear in real time. This pcap is from a Windows host in the following AD environment: Open the pcap in Wireshark and filter on kerberos.CNameString. Hint: That field will only be there if a Radiotap header is available (wifi traffic in certain capture environments)!! Connect and share knowledge within a single location that is structured and easy to search. What can a lawyer do if the client wants him to be acquitted of everything despite serious evidence? In this new window, you see the HTTP request from the browser and HTTP response from the web server. How do you ensure that a red herring doesn't violate Chekhov's gun? (right clik- Apply as column) Unfortunately it is in Hex format. If my articles on GoLinuxCloud has helped you, kindly consider buying me a coffee as a token of appreciation. Wireshark is a network packet analyzer. As a Threat Intelligence Analyst for Palo Alto Networks Unit 42, I often use Wireshark to review traffic generated from malware samples. Asking for help, clarification, or responding to other answers. Close your E-mail software, if it is using the POP3 protocol. ncdu: What's going on with this second size column? This pcap is from an Android host using an internal IP address at 172.16.4.119. Insert the following into 'Field name:': radiotap.datarate. Web Traffic and the Default Wireshark Column Display, Web traffic and the default Wireshark column display. User-agent strings from headers in HTTP traffic can reveal the operating system. To apply a display filter, select the right arrow on the right side of the entry field. Follow the White Rabbit Stream. Figure 9: Adding another column for Destination Port. There are two types of filters: capture filters and display filters. Open the pcap in Wireshark and filter on http.request. A broken horizontal line signifies that a packet is not part of the conversation. The conversations window is similar to the endpoint Window; see Section 8.5.2, "The "Endpoints" window" for a description of their common features. Display filters can be applied to many of these statistics via their interfaces, and the results can be exported to common file formats, including CSV, XML, and TXT. Figure 1: Filtering on DHCP traffic in Wireshark. The problem might be that Wireshark does not resolve IP addresses to host names and presence of host name filter does not enable this resolution automatically. Figure 13: Changing the time display format to UTC date and time. Fortunately, Wireshark allows us to add custom columns based on almost any value found in the frame details window. for xDSL connections), see http://home.regit.org/?page_id=8, "usb0", "usb1", : USB interfaces, see CaptureSetup/USB, "en0", "en1", : Ethernet or AirPort interfaces, see CaptureSetup/Ethernet for Ethernet and CaptureSetup/WLAN for AirPort, "fw0", "fw1", : IP-over-FireWire interfaces. Having trouble selecting the right interface? Wireshark is a free protocol analyzer that can record and display packet captures (pcaps) of network traffic. Setup Wireshark. I can not write normal filter in wireshark filter input, Linear Algebra - Linear transformation question. Change Column Type: Changes the data type of a column. Figure 19: HTTP server names in the column display when filtering on ssl.handshake.type == 1. Following filters do exists, however: To check if an extension contains certain domain: Newer Wireshark has R-Click context menu with filters. Depending on how frequently a DHCP lease is renewed, you might not have DHCP traffic in your pcap. Select one of the frames that shows DHCP Request in the info column. 5 Killer Tricks to Get the Most Out of Wireshark, How to Identify Network Abuse with Wireshark, How to Avoid Snooping on Hotel Wi-Fi and Other Public Networks, Why You Shouldnt Use MAC Address Filtering On Your Wi-Fi Router, 2023 LifeSavvy Media. No. ( there are 2 columns when i preview) after that, i create a "Excel destination" and create a excel connection with setting up the outputpath from variable . Capture filters instruct Wireshark to only record packets that meet specified criteria. Use that as a traffic filter in Wireshark to find the correct conversation. ]207 is Rogers-iPad and the MAC address is 7c:6d:62:d2:e3:4f. You can also edit columns by right clicking on a column header and selecting "Edit Column" from the popup menu. These new columns are automatically aligned to the right, so right-click on each column header to align them to the left, so they match the other columns. Wireshark uses colors to help you identify the types of traffic at a glance. How to notate a grace note at the start of a bar with lilypond? Figure 12: Column display after adding and aligning the source and destination ports. One nice thing to do is to add the "DNS Time" to you wireshark as a column to see the response times of the DNS queries . Now we shall be capturing packets. When you need to modify or add a new profile, just right click on the profile from lower left of the window, then Edit menu shows up. The screen will then look as: Detect Rogue DHCP Server with Wireshark [Step-by-Step], Create phishing campaign with Gophish [Step-by-Step], How to setup and test AAA with NPS Server (Part 2), Introduction to Wireshark Configuration Profiles. When there is a time critical issue, you do not want to lose time with creating some display filters to see what is going on. Viewed 2k times. Move to the next packet in the selection history. Download wireshark from here. The New Outlook Is Opening Up to More People, Windows 11 Feature Updates Are Speeding Up, E-Win Champion Fabric Gaming Chair Review, Amazon Echo Dot With Clock (5th-gen) Review, Grelife 24in Oscillating Space Heater Review: Comfort and Functionality Combined, VCK Dual Filter Air Purifier Review: Affordable and Practical for Home or Office, LatticeWork Amber X Personal Cloud Storage Review: Backups Made Easy, Neat Bumblebee II Review: It's Good, It's Affordable, and It's Usually On Sale, How to Use Wireshark to Capture, Filter and Inspect Packets, Why Using a Public Wi-Fi Network Can Be Dangerous, Even When Accessing Encrypted Websites. Chris Hoffman is Editor-in-Chief of How-To Geek. You can create many custom columns like that, considering your need. The list of Ethernet interfaces is not necessarily complete; please add any interfaces not listed here. Instructions in this article apply to Wireshark 3.0.3 for Windows and Mac. 2023 Comparitech Limited.
When you search through traffic to identify a host, you might have to try several different HTTP requests before finding web browser traffic. Which does indeed add the column, but instead of seeing the comment itself, I get a boolean that's set whenever there is a comment field in the packet. After downloading and installing Wireshark, you can launch it and double-click the name of a network interface under Captureto start capturing packets on that interface. method described above. i want to export a whole table without column name into excel, however, i add a "OLE DB Source" as a source and create SQL server connection and select the table name. Do you see an "IF-MODIFIED-SINCE" line in the HTTP GET? A network packet analyzer presents captured packet data in as much detail as possible. Before you can see packet data you need to pick one of the interfaces by clicking on it. Currently learning to use Wireshark. Select File > Save As or choose an Export option to record the capture. Hi,I am Using WireShark to analyse Diameter protocol traces. In the figure below, you can see there is a massive latency for name resolution in the Response Time column, which indicate that we need to take a look. Can airtags be tracked from an iMac desktop, with no iPhone? Wireshark is an extremely powerful tool, and this tutorial is just scratching the surface of what you can do with it. Go to the frame details section and expand the line for Bootstrap Protocol (Request) as shown in Figure 2. on a column name.
Wireshark includes filters, color coding, and other features that let you dig deep into network traffic and inspect individual packets. (kerberos.CNameString contains $). However, if you know the TCP port used (see above), you can filter on that one. How do we find such host information using Wireshark? Figure 6: Frame details for NBNS traffic showing the hostname assigned to an IP address. If you have promiscuous mode enabledits enabled by defaultyoull also see all the other packets on the network instead of only packets addressed to your network adapter. Step 1) Follow a TCP stream for HTTPS traffic over port 443 from the pcap. Especially, two fields - Response packet number and Response Time- are important for me, which are great indicators to see if there have been some latency issues. How do I align things in the following tabular environment?
Wireshark Tutorial: Identifying Hosts and Users - Unit 42 This filter should reveal the DHCP traffic. You can choose a capture filter and type of interface to show in the interfaces lists at this screen as well. Once you've checked off those boxes, you're ready to start capturing packets. To subscribe to this RSS feed, copy and paste this URL into your RSS reader. Otherwise, it'll show whatever server is associated with that port instead of the number. A final note about HTTP traffic and User-Agent strings: not all HTTP activity is web browsing traffic. Now you can copy your profile to anywhere you want. This pcap is from a Windows host using an internal IP address at 192.168.1[.]97. Left-click on the plus sign. Capture only the HTTP2 traffic over the default port (443): tcp port 443. RSH Remote Shell allows you to send single commands to the remote server. Fill the areas like below. In macOS, right-click the app icon and select Get Info. Wireshark is an essential tool for network administrators, but very few of them get to unleash its full potential. Capturing mobile phone traffic on Wireshark, Wireshark capture Magic Packet configuration. From here, you can add your own custom filters and save them to easily access them in the future. Find Client Hello with SNI for which you'd like to see more of the related packets. Wireshark Windows 7 and 8 Service report, grouped by zone. Since more websites are using HTTPS, this method of host identification can be difficult.
Filter in Wireshark for TLS's Server Name Indication field You can also click Analyze > Display Filterstochoose a filter from among the default filters included in Wireshark. Go to Wireshark >> Edit >> Preference >> Name Resolution and add the MaxMind database folder. Data packets can be viewed in real-time or analyzed offline. Some of my favorites: Consider the following capture of an OSPF adjacency being formed: From the list view, it's not readily apparent which packets consume the most bandwidth. To add columns in Wireshark, use the Column Preferences menu. The most basic way to apply a filter is by typing it into the filter box at the top of the window and clicking Apply (or pressing Enter). How can this new ban on drag possibly be considered constitutional?
Wireshark Custom Columns | Wireless Access - Airheads Community Field name should be ip.dsfield.dscp. At this point, whether hidden or removed, the only visible columns are Time, Source, Destination, and Info. Browse other questions tagged, Where developers & technologists share private knowledge with coworkers, Reach developers & technologists worldwide. To use one of these existing filters, enter its name in the Apply a display filter entry field located below the Wireshark toolbar or in the Enter a capture filter field located in the center of the welcome screen.
How to Use Wireshark: A Complete Tutorial NBNS traffic is generated primarily by computers running Microsoft Windows or Apple hosts running MacOS.
Click File > Save to save your captured packets. Once the image opens in a new window, you may need to click on the image to zoom in and view the full-sized jpeg.